Finally it was time to try out the new foundation. Dermablend Flawless Creator Foundation, can be used by itself as a foundation or mixed in with skin care. It claims to be Blendable, Buildable and Customizable. Its water free and oil free, and contains 33% liquid make up pigments. I was sent in the shade 30N . I do have warm undertones, but can carry off neutral undertones for some shades too, especially in Winter, when I am so pale.

You can use these foundation drops, to create your own custom coverage. Use 1 drop for minimum coverage and 4 drops for maximum coverage. The foundation is very pigmented. The shade wasn't a perfect match, but it was close. I would like to try out their warmer toned shades too, to get my perfect shade match. I had used it over the serum and moisturizer. The foundation's claims of being blendable, is something debatable. I had to use a flat foundation brush and then a damp Beauty Blender , to get the finish I wanted. It was a bit chalky when I first started applying it. However, once it was all blended(which did take some time), I loved the finish. It did not stick to my dry patches or look cakey at all. It photographed well, and did not have a flashback. Those are brownie points in my opinion, when it comes to foundation. I also tried it out another day, by mixing it with the moisturizer, and creating my custom tinted moisturizer. I think it worked better, if you mixed it in with the moisturizer. Then it was easier to blend, and I liked the light coverage it provided. Very apt for daily school runs. Overall, its a good product, I would probably buy it again.

LUCHI : FOOD HACK EDITION

I love me some Luchi any day of the week. When we were growing up, I remember the Luchi which was a quintessential part of the weekend breakfast/. Luchi which was served with Shada Alu r Torkari. Luchi which I loved to dig into. Luchi which was pillowy soft and white. Luchi from my Mom's kitchen. Food nostalgia is surely something on which editions and editions of books can be written and still there will be loads to tell.

What is Luchi, if you ask me? Luchi is a dream. Jokes apart, its a deep fried flat bread made from all purpose flour, and can be served with a bevy of things. From Kosha Mangsho(Goat Curry) to Shada Alur Torakari (plain and runny potato curry,) to even some sugar, Luchi will always be the star of the show.

Just as much I love Luchi, my husband loves it a bit more. I always say, that its our love for Food which binds us together so well.
But as luck would have it, my attempts at making Luchi haven't been that great. Yes, I do have a few Blog Posts in this very Blog, but let's say Luchi and my Kitchen are not the best of friends. (Insert sad face Emoji)
A foodie can never be satisfied with failure, especially when it concerns one of their favorite food. So in keeping with the trend of hacks, there came a hack for Luchi. I dont take any credit for it. I had attended a picnic, organised by some friends from the Kansas City Bengali Association. And they served a mean Luchi for breakfast. They are known to serve Luchi at many other dos, so I thought that it must be the regular one they were talking about . I was pleasantly mistaken. Out came this bag of Tortilla Land Uncooked Tortillas. Each uncooked Tortilla was cut in 4 pieces and deep fried in hot oil. The Tortilla triangles puffed up like regular luchis, and taste wise, here wasn't much difference. I loved it.

Off we went to Costco, and picked up our bag and we have been having Luchi whenever we can.

Lets start with my favorite, Neutrogena Oil Free Eye Make Up Remover is a wonder product in my terms. If you look at the bottle, then you will see two layers of solution inside. Before you use, make sure you shake the bottle well, to create the emulsion. Dab it in a cotton wool, and the toughest of your eye and face make up will be off in a jiffy.

It takes off Gel Eye Liner and Waterproof Mascara without rubbing and tugging. It doesnt sting my eyes at all, which is such a winning point . It give any high end make up remover a run for its money with its quality and affordability.
My second favorite product is the Garnier Micellar Cleansing Water. I was a bit late in jumping the micellar water bandwagon, but I had been hearing of Bio Derma for years, from my friends in Europe. So when Garnier finally launched its range of micellar waters, I thought of trying out. As my eye make up is waterproof, I went for this version, rather than the original. Its the same case with this make up remover too. If you let the bottle stand for long, then you will see two layers of liquid. Shake it well, till you see an emulsion. This is great for removing face make up ,and might need a few applications if you are removing eye make up. It doesnt sting your eyes. Its also a great cleanser for times, when I havent used make up. You can just dab it on some cotton wool, and remove the dirt of the day, and be ready for the day. The best part is that it doesnt need to be washed off, if you are in a rush. Another drug store product worth its weight in gold.

Last but not the least, is the Neutrogena Make Up Removing Towelettes. Make Up wipes have their critics, but are a savior on nights when I am too tired, or when I am travelling. They don't dry my skin at all, and actually remove all my high coverage make up. I stock up on these from Costco, as I always have to have them in hand.
